Parties play decisive role on MCC, says Speaker Sapkota



KATHMANDU: Speaker Agni Prasad Sapkota said that the role of the parties would be decisive on the US grant Millennium Challenge Corporation (MCC) and he was only a referee.

Speaking to reporters after the all-party meeting he convened on Monday, Speaker Sapkota said, “I am just an umpire, the decisive role will be of the parties.”

When asked what was discussed about the MCC at the all-party meeting, he said, “Everyone presented their respective views and I intently heard them.”

“I am just as open-minded. I have heard all sides well as I am in the role of Speaker. Decision needs to me made independently and fairly,” he said.
